With CONFIG_PARAVIRT, the kernel .text is littered with a bunch of calls
to pv_irq_ops function pointers, like:
callq *0x81e3a400 (pv_irq_ops.save_fl)
In non-Xen paravirt environments -- including native, KVM, Hyper-V, and
VMware -- the above code gets patched by native_patch() to look
